KAN300 series online ammonia nitrogen Sensor is an online water quality Sensor developed on the basis of digital water quality analysis platform. Integrated design, using industrial Online ion selective electrode, digital, intelligent sensor design concept.
The functions of electrode signal detection, pH compensation, temperature detection and automatic compensation, digital signal conversion are realized in the instrument. RS485 signal output, easy networking and system integration, widely used in surface water, pollution sources and other industries.
Integrated design, anti-electromagnetic interference
Industrial online ion-selective electrode, can work stably for a long time
pH, temperature, potassium ion (K +) and other multi-parameter compensation algorithm to ensure the accuracy of measurement
Built-in Air Purge automatic cleaning system, greatly reducing the maintenance workload
Stainless steel case, IP68 waterproof grade, suitable for various working conditions
RS485 signal output, Standard Modbus protocol, easy integration, networking
Water Quality Sensor Model number | KAN300A | KAN300B |
Water Quality Sensor Measurement parameter | NH4-N, pH,temperature | NH4-N, pH, K+, temperature |
Water Quality Sensor Method of measurement | Ion selective electrode method | |
Water Quality Sensor Measurement mode | Immersion measurement | |
Water Quality Sensor Measuring range | NH4-N:(0.1-1) mg/l, (1-10) mg/l, (10-100) mg/l, (100-1000) mg/L PH: 0 ~ 14 K+: (1~1000) mg/L Temperature:(0 ~ 60) ℃ | |
Water Quality Sensor Accuracy | ≤±3% | |
Water Quality Sensor Repeatability | ≤2% | |
Water Quality Sensor Resolution | NH4-N (minimum range): 0.01 mg/L k+: 0.01mg/L Ph: 0.01 | |
Water Quality Sensor Detection limit | 0.1 mg/L | |
Water Quality Sensor Response time | ≤60s | |
Water Quality Sensor Zero Drift (24h) | ≤3% F.S. | |
Water Quality Sensor Range Drift (24h) | ≤3% F.S. | |
Water Quality Sensor Calibration period | Three months | |
Water Quality Sensor Temperature range | (0 ~ 60) °C | |
Water Quality Sensor Protection level | IP68 | |
Water Quality Sensor Cleaning mode | Compressed air bar | |
Water Quality Sensor MTBF | ≥1440h/Time | |
Water Quality Sensor Means of communicatio n | RS485(Modbus RTU) , maximum baud rate 115200 bps | |
Water Quality Sensor Supply voltage | (12/24) V DC | |
Water Quality Sensor Power consumption | < 0.5W | |
Water Quality Sensor Material Quality | Stainless steel, POM | |
Water Quality Sensor Weight | 1.0 kg | |
Water Quality Sensor Contour dimension | 270 mm × φ60 mm |
